Luton Sea Cadets is part of Sea Cadets, a UK wide youth organisation that gives young people aged 10 to 18 the opportunity to learn, grow and thrive through a maritime themed programme rooted in the customs and traditions of the Royal Navy. Our unit delivers structured activities that build confidence, discipline, teamwork and leadership through challenge, adventure and service to others. We have been supporting young people for around 70 years.
Our ethos is based on respect, commitment, responsibility and community spirit. We provide a safe, inclusive and supportive environment where cadets can gain practical skills, make lasting friendships and discover their potential, whether they are sailing, learning marine engineering, taking part in ceremonial duties or helping at local events.
As a unit in one of the UK’s most diverse towns, Luton Sea Cadets reflects the rich cultural makeup of our community. We welcome young people from all backgrounds and abilities and we are proud to promote inclusion, equality and a sense of belonging for every cadet who walks through our doors.
The impact is real. Our cadets leave with qualifications, increased confidence and a greater sense of purpose. Many go on to succeed in further education, employment or public service, equipped with the resilience and character gained through their time with us.
